Binary number with alternating bits

WebC language [bit operation] find the number of different bits in two numbers in binary Count 1's in binary representation in O(n) and O(log n) where n is number of bits Leetcode Brush Question 13-Alternating Bit Binary Numbers WebJul 15, 2024 · Check if a number has bits in alternate pattern Set-2 O (1) Approach. Given a positive integer n. The problem is to check whether this integer has an alternate …

Binary Number with Alternating Bits · Leetcode Solutions With …

WebFeb 24, 2024 · Given a positive integer, check whether it has alternating bits: namely, if two adjacent bits will always have different values. Example 1: Input: n = 5 Output: true … WebWe discuss problem 693 of LeetCode, an easy problem on binary manipulation how many seasons are there of diabolik lovers https://lemtko.com

693. Binary Number with Alternating Bits - Code World

WebView uruz_31's solution of Binary Number with Alternating Bits on LeetCode, the world's largest programming community. ... Bit Manipulation Java Basic Maths-->Find the first set bit first and then right shift the n. there can be two cases that if n is even or n is odd, the n == 1 is for when the n is even when the loop runs one extra time and ... WebBinary Number with Alternating Bits Prime Number of Set Bits in Binary Representation ... Given a positive integer, check whether it has alternating bits: namely, if two adjacent bits will always have different values. Example 1: Input: 5 Output: True Explanation: The binary representation of 5 is: 101 WebBinary Number with Alternating Bits. Cloudox_ 2024.01.13 02:20 字数 468. 问题(Easy): Given a positive integer, check whether it has alternating bits: namely, if two adjacent bits will always have different values. Example 1: Input: 5 Output: True Explanation: The binary representation of 5 is: 101. how did charles darwin discover his theory

LeetCode笔记:693. Binary Number with Alternating Bits

Category:Check if a number has bits in alternate pattern Set 1

Tags:Binary number with alternating bits

Binary number with alternating bits

Numbers with alternative 1

WebHere, we will help to understand about how to solve Binary Number with Alternating Bits solution of leet code 693 with code and algorithm. You are given a positive integer. You … WebApr 2, 2024 · Or with AVX512BW for vpermw, you can do 64-byte chunks using a LUT of 16-bit words instead of 8-bit bytes. Also, SSE2 does have word shifts, so you can probably save some ANDing, e.g. AND and ANDNOT with set1_epi16 (0x0f0f) then use epi16 logical right shifts by 4, 8, and 12.

Binary number with alternating bits

Did you know?

WebBinary Number with Alternating Bits. Given a positive integer, check whether it has alternating bits: namely, if two adjacent bits will always have different values. Input: 7 … WebA binary number consists of several bits. Examples are: 10101 is a five-bit binary number. 101 is a three-bit binary number. 100001 is a six-bit binary number. Facts to Remember: Binary numbers are made up of only 0’s and 1’s. A binary number is represented with a base-2. A bit is a single binary digit.

WebOct 27, 2012 · The problem is how to invert alternate bits of a number, starting from the LSB. Currently what I am doing is first doing a. count = -1 while n: n >>= 1 count += 1. to first find the position of the leftmost set bit, then running a loop to invert every alternate bit: i = 0 while i <= count: num ^= 1< WebGiven a number n, the task is to find all 1 to n bit numbers with no consecutive 1's in their binary representation. Example 1: Input: n = 3 Output: 1 2 4 5 Explanation: All numbers upto 2 bit are: 1 - 1 2 - 10 3 - 11 4 - 100 5 - 101 6. Problems Courses Get Hired; Contests. GFG Weekly Coding Contest. Job-a-Thon: Hiring Challenge.

WebMay 5, 2024 · If the last bit we saw is the same as the current, we know that it is not alternating. We use two bit operations here, the bitwise AND and SHIFT: n & 1 performs bitwise AND on the operands and returns the least significant bit in n; n >> 1 performs a left bitwise shift, which essentially divides the number by two and removes the last bit WebDec 23, 2024 · So, 400 -> 11001000 -> 110010000 + 0000 -> 110010101 + 101 -> 405. The explicit formula for n th number with alternating 1 s and 0 s was given in A000975 on OEIS. We can use the n th number since no two different numbers can the same length in binary and have alternating digits. Share.

Webleetcode / solutions / binary-number-with-alternating-bits.cpp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. Cannot retrieve contributors at …

WebA binary number is a number expressed in the base-2 numeral system or binary numeral system, a method of mathematical expression which uses only two symbols: typically "0" … how many seasons are there of blackishWebGiven a positive integer n. The task is to check whether this integer has an alternate pattern of 0 and 1 in its binary representation or not. NOTE: Return 1 if the integer has alternate 0 and 1 in its binary representation else return how did charles babbage become famousWebLeetCode Problem Number 693 Python Solution how did charles darwin change the worldWebLeetcode revision. Contribute to SiYue0211/leetcode-2 development by creating an account on GitHub. how did charles dickens change societyWebMar 30, 2024 · An efficient approach to check if a number has bits in alternate patterns: The idea is to check bitwise AND of n with (n>>1) and check if it returns 0. When bits are … how did charles dickens help the poorWebNov 25, 2024 · Binary Number with Alternating Bits 2024, Nov 25 One min read 1. Description Given a positive integer, check whether it has alternating bits: namely, if … how many seasons are there of borgenWebAug 13, 2024 · 1 Lets start with n & (n >> 1) == 0: if the bits are alternating, then there would be 0 overlap, and so & would return 0. The second part makes sure that the bits … how many seasons are there of csi